Wheelchair Ramp Replacement in Wilmington, NC
Wheelchair ramp replacement services involve removing existing ramps that are damaged, outdated, or no longer meet accessibility needs, and installing new ramps that provide safe and reliable access. These projects typically cover various types of properties, including private homes, apartment complexes, and commercial buildings, ensuring that mobility-impaired individuals can navigate entryways comfortably. Property owners usually want to understand the scope of the replacement, the materials used, and how the new ramp will improve safety and usability for those with mobility challenges.
Before requesting wheelchair ramp replacement services, property owners should consider factors such as the current condition of the existing ramp, the specific accessibility requirements, and the layout of the entry area. It is helpful to evaluate the space available for the new ramp, any local building codes or guidelines that may apply, and the durability of materials suited for outdoor use. Having this information ready can assist in planning a replacement that enhances accessibility while fitting seamlessly with the property’s overall design.

Wheelchair Ramp Replacement Questions
When should wheelchair ramp replacement be considered? Replacement is recommended when the existing ramp shows signs of significant damage, deterioration, or no longer meets accessibility standards.
What types of wheelchair ramps are available for replacement? Options include modular, portable, and custom-built ramps designed to fit different property needs and entryways.
How can property owners prepare for a wheelchair ramp replacement project? Clear the area around the existing ramp and ensure access to the entryway to facilitate a smooth replacement process.
What signs indicate a wheelchair ramp needs to be replaced instead of repaired? Visible structural damage, instability, or difficulty in meeting safety and accessibility requirements suggest replacement is necessary.
